The gas law that describes that increasing the pressure of a gas over a liquid will make more of that gas dissolve in said liquid.
What is Henry's Law?

The gas law that states that if pressure and temperature remain constant, the more moles of gas you add to a container the larger volume that gas will occupy (if you have an expandable container).
What is Avogadros law?

Its presence will speed up a reaction, but it will not itself be consumed in a reaction.
What is a catalyst?

The reason/law that pressure cookers and autoclaves are used to kill microbes.
What is Guy Lussacs law?  or Because need increased pressure for temperature to get above 100 C to kill all microbes.
